The Crime Branch of Mumbai police on Monday arrested Joseph Paulson, an alleged aide gangster Chhota Rajan, in connection with the murder of senior journalist J. Dey.
“He provided logistical support. His is the 10th arrest in the case,” Joint Commissioner of Police (Crime) Himanshu Roy told The Hindu .
Paulson, who is believed to be looking after the gangster's finances here, has a case against him.
He was arrested in 2010 for criminal intimidation and extortion. He had organised a Christmas Eve party two years ago, which was attended by another Rajan aide D.K. Rao. Five police personnel were suspended for attending this party.
Paulson will be produced in court on Tuesday.
